The 6 inch deep pot is too shallow. The tap root on the oak will hit bottom very soon. Use tall skinny pots. By that I mean you need deep pots, not large diameter. Stop spraying the trees and water them by pouring water directly on the soil. When you water, add enough water to water deeply. The pots should have a drain hole in the bottom or be permeable so the excess water can escape. Water only when you cannot reach moist soil with your finger stuck in the soil. This could be a few days or once a day, depending on your soil's ability to retain water in your environment.
